F5
Gorenje
Door Lock / Interlock Failure
Washer door will not lock or cycle will not start, display shows F5.

Possible Causes
Defective door lock assembly, Misaligned door latch, Broken door handle or latch hook, Wiring fault between lock and control board
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ety: Unplug the washer before removing the door lock.
- Check door closure: Ensure the Gorenje washer door closes firmly and the latch hook engages fully. Look for broken plastic on the hook or catch.
- Inspect gasket and hinge: A twisted door gasket or sagging hinge can prevent proper locking. Adjust hinge screws if the door is misaligned.
- Test lock sound: When starting a cycle, listen for a distinct click from the door lock. No click suggests a failed lock or no power to it.
- Access door lock: Remove the front retaining band of the door gasket and peel the gasket back near the lock. Unscrew the lock assembly and inspect for burning or damage.
- Check wiring: Ensure the connector to the lock is secure and wires are not broken.
If the lock is physically damaged or tests open-circuit, replace the door lock assembly with a compatible Gorenje part.
